#64d504 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#64d504 is composed of 39.2% red, 83.5%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.1%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 92.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 42.5%. #64d504 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ff08 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#64d504

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f5ffed is the lightest one.

Tones of #64d504

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7168 is the less saturated color, while #64d504 is the most saturated one.
